A solid shaft with constant diameter is subjected to four torques as shown. The bearing at point A allow the shaft to turn freely( i.e. no internal torque along AB) Point F is attached to the wall. The shaft shear modulus is G=45 GPa. a. Determine and draw the internal torque along BC, CD, DE, and EF.
b. Calculate the minimum diameter if the maximum allowable stress in the shaft is 65 MPa.
c. Calculate the total angle of twist with respect to F.
